FDA Commissioner Marty Makary Resigns Amid Pressure From Pro-Life Advocates and Administration Frustrations

FDA Commissioner Marty Makary resigned Tuesday, ending a turbulent tenure at the agency amid mounting pressure from pro-life advocates and frustration from allies of the Trump administration over the pace of health policy changes.

A White House official told Fox News Digital that Makary’s departure was related to “process at the FDA” rather than any single issue. The official insisted there was “no bad blood” between President Donald Trump and the outgoing commissioner. The official also said Health and Human Services Secretary Robert F. Kennedy Jr. pushed for Makary’s resignation as dissatisfaction with the agency’s direction intensified.

Kyle Diamantas, the FDA’s deputy commissioner for food, will step in as acting commissioner.

A White House spokesperson said Diamantas previously removed himself from a legal case involving Planned Parenthood due to his personal beliefs.

“Kyle Diamantas was a junior legal associate who was assigned to that case by his superiors,” White House spokesperson Kush Desai said. “He expressed his objections to representing Planned Parenthood based on his personal convictions, and ultimately removed himself from the case,” he said.

Trump publicly praised Makary following news of the resignation, calling him both a friend and a capable leader.
